We should learn English because we need to face the world. BAre you scared about moving up to senior high school? It can be a new experience, but you shouldnt worry. Weve put together a guide to help you in the first week.Youre not aloneRemember everybody else in your year is in the same boat. They may not realize it, but theyre just as nervous as you are. Moving to senior high school is an opportunity, not a problem. Things are different and all you need to do is be polite and learn the new rules.Teachers are ready to helpIf youre unsure what to do or are worried about anything, then ask for help. Teachers are probably the best people to turn to as theyre experienced in helping new students. Some senior high schools also have a “friends system”. If your school has this, then you will be paired with an older student. He/She will help you if you have any problems or questions.All changeThere are lots of differences between junior high school and senior high school. Youll have a homework diary or a student planner. You will have your lessons with different teachers in different rooms. You will have homework for different subjects on different days, so make sure you get organized. Make sure you have a copy of your school timetable written down so you know which rooms your classes are in and on which days you will have your different subjects.Other pointsIf youve got an older brother or sister at the school, then ask them for advice. Be yourself! It sounds simple, but people will know you much better if you just act naturally.Having early nights makes a difference and youll find it easier to get up in the morning!24. The author wrote the passage to .A. tell students the importance of learningB. warn students not to ignore friendship in senior high schoolC. make a difference when moving up to senior high schoolD. help new students to get used to the life in senior high schoolCAn 80-year-old man was sitting on the sofa in his house along with his 45-year-old highly educated son. Suddenly a crow(乌鸦) rested on their window. The father asked his son, “What is this?”The son replied “It is a crow.”After a few seconds the father asked his son the second time, “What is this?”The son said, “Father, I just now told you; it is a crow.”After a little while, the old man again asked his son the third time, “What is this?”At this time some expression of anger was felt in the sons tone when he said to his father, “It is a crow, a crow.”A little later, the father again asked his son the fourth time, “What is it?”This time the son shouted at his father, “Why do you keep asking me the same question again and again? I have told you so many times it is a crow. Are you not able to understand this?”A little later the father went to his room and came back with an old diary which he had kept since his son was born. On opening a page, he asked his son to read that page. The following words were written in it:Today my little son aged three was sitting with me on the sofa. When a crow was sitting on the window, my son asked me 23 times what it was, and I replied to him all 23 times that it was a crow. I hugged him lovingly each time he asked me the same question again and again for 23 times. I did not at all feel angry. I rather felt affection for my innocent(单纯的) child.So If your parents reach old age, do not look at them as a burden, but be kind to them. Be considerate (体贴的)to your parents.28.
